Output 675e93792744b8e8ac35f3eb36c265a9e471c7ab3e13ad27097434b3bf1bea3b:18

value
37221011
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4b8eacc2f89bb631ec328e41ec9620ca43c482f OP_EQUAL
address
MQNjPEKUG3QxYvTSZfRbzahUbcFw1Ae78j
transaction
675e93792744b8e8ac35f3eb36c265a9e471c7ab3e13ad27097434b3bf1bea3b
spent
true